One of the key aspects of the story is how the narrative contains a number of scenarios and that the scenarios displayed shall be dictated by user interaction before viewing the piece. In order to illustrate how this will work please see below for a graphical breakdown of the story flow structure.

The titles of Scene 1,2 etc are simplistic but the theory remains the same. The scenes in blue shall remain constant throughout all viewings while only one red scene out of the options given shall be placed within the timeline. Each red scene shall correspond with an interactive element and, depending on which elements are selected by the user, this will then determine which red scene is played.
At the moment, with the number of scenarios that we have written there are 24 different possible narratives that are available to be shown.
